The South Tillamook County Library Thrift Shop in Pacific City, Oregon, was established to provide funding for the local library and has since become a vital part of the community. The shop focuses on recycling usable items, offering great deals on clothing, household goods, and small appliances while supporting library operations through its sales revenue.
Operated entirely by community volunteers, the thrift shop welcomes donations of various items, emphasizing their commitment to sustainability and community support. Rather than referring to their merchandise as used, they proudly describe them as items that have proven themselves valuable.
